In 2014, the Ministry of education proposed the views of "moral education". However, the concretion of "moral education" is the development of students’core quality. Every student is different and shows different core quality, strong and weak. The students’ core quality is realized through the teaching of the subject. So how will the chemistry teaching of Senior High School (especially the teaching of element compounds) train and realize the students’ core quality? At present, the chemistry teaching of Senior High School emphasizes the recitation (equations and experiments) and ignores the training of the ability of students. This runs counter to the idea of new curriculum reform. Based on the above problems, every educator is searching for optimizing the classroom teaching, in order to train the chemistry attainments and improve the core quality of students.This article will detail what the core quality of chemistry discipline is. Element compounds have complex and trivial characteristics. Under the guidance of the theory of constructivism and the theory of humanism, the teaching mode of independent cooperative inquiry is adopted. Two concrete teaching cases will show how to realize the subject quality and improve the student’s core quality through the study of element compounds. After practice, the validity of this teaching mode is studied in detail. I studied the classroom video and conducted case study. After that I conducted a questionnaire survey. Through the analysis of the data, the conclusions are following: during the teaching of element compounds of high senior school, the teaching mode of autonomous Learning, Cooperation and Exploration is conducive to stimulate students’ learning motivation, strengthen the cooperation among students, train divergent thinking, cultivate innovative ability and the concept of lifelong learning. This will also strongly train the chemistry attainments of students and then develop the core quality of students.
